Mich. Admin. Code R. 340.1861 - Records; maintenance; content; transfer of records; release of records
Rule 161.
(1) A
registry shall be maintained by intermediate school districts under procedures
established by the department and under the provisions of 1976 PA 451, MCL
380.1711, for all students with disabilities, as defined by
R 340.1702, including students
placed in state and privately operated facilities. The registry shall be an
operational, active database system with the capacity to provide up-to-date
student counts and other data requirements to the department on a timely basis.
Each constituent local school district, public school academy, or state agency
shall provide the intermediate school district with a complete updated data
record for each student with a disability. The updated record shall contain
full-time equivalency data for each student enrolled in a special education
program by the student count dates required in the state school aid act, 1979
PA 94, MCL 388.1601 et seq., and shall contain each student's data enrolled in
programs and services by the student count date required by the regulations
implementing the individuals with disabilities education act,
34
C.F.R.§300.1 et seq.
(2) If the residency of a student with a
disability changes from one intermediate school district to another, then the
intermediate school district of previous residence shall transfer the records
maintained under this rule to the new intermediate school district upon written
request of the intermediate school district of residence and the parent of the
student with a disability for whom the record was maintained.
